OMTech K40 (40W CO2) cutting cost examples
Machine time and price for a 100 × 60 mm part (320 mm of cutting) at €60/h, by material:
| Material | Speed | Time | Price |
|---|---|---|---|
| Plywood 3 mm | 10 mm/s | 32 s | €0.53 |
| MDF 3 mm | 11 mm/s | 29 s | €0.48 |
| Acrylic 3 mm | 9 mm/s | 36 s | €0.59 |
| Cardboard 3 mm | 17.5 mm/s | 18 s | €0.30 |

OMTech K40 (40W CO2) FAQ
How fast does the OMTech K40 (40W CO2) cut 3 mm plywood?
About 10 mm/s. Cutting a 100 × 60 mm part (320 mm of cut) takes roughly 32 s of machine time on the OMTech K40 (40W CO2).
Can the OMTech K40 (40W CO2) cut clear acrylic?
Yes. The OMTech K40 (40W CO2) is a CO2 laser (10,600 nm) and cuts both clear and opaque acrylic, plus plywood, MDF, leather, card and fabric.
How much does it cost to run the OMTech K40 (40W CO2)?
Laser cutting is priced by machine time: cut length ÷ cutting speed × passes = time, then time × hourly rate + setup. At €60/h a 100 × 60 mm plywood part costs about €0.53. Use the calculator to price your own file.
